The 2026 FIFA World Cup tournament hosted by the US, Canada and Mexico has continued to captured attention.

Recently former Crystal Palace owner, Simon Jordan expressed full confidence in France, asserting that they are the strongest team in the tournament.

According to Jordan, either the French team or the squad that defeats them will ultimately win the 2026 World Cup.

In a statement via Piers Morgan’s Sports Uncensored, the former Crystal Palace owner said, “I maintain that if you manage to defeat France, you will win the World Cup.”

According to Jordan, despite the prevailing sense of pessimism that appears to have enveloped the England camp, the Three Lions still have a bit of luck to clinch the World Cup.

“I am going to firmly express my support; while I won’t place any bets, I will declare that England will emerge victorious,” he said.

Meanwhile both France and Argentina have won all their matches during the tournament so far.
